I knew Neil Jordan’s new film starring Jodi Foster (shown) was filmed around Inwood, but had no idea they’d shot a scene at the 191st station I walk through daily until I caught this frame in the trailer. Pathetically, I actually looked for the recognizable paint chips seen in the wall to figure out where they specifically blocked the action. I love this station so I get my little jolly’s feeling in on some kind of stupid secret.
Labels: film shoot